Set up in 1986 near Sidab, Muscat Aquarium showcases rich and unique marine life from Omani waters. The aquarium has 12 tanks, 10 big ones and 2 small others, fitted with filtering and temperature-control devices for natural habitat. In addition to fish tanks, a special section is dedicated to seashells and shellfish as well as some stuffed rare fish species. Illustrated guides as well as information booklets are provided to the visitors. The aquarium has recently been renovated and is open to the public during our working hours. With a coastline stretching nearly 3,165 kilometres, Oman has more than 150 species of fish and crustaceans ranging from sardines to tuna. Marine Science and Fisheries Centre based in the same building as aquarium is studying marine species with particular emphasis on the conservation of ecosystems and endangered species, including turtles in co-operation with Sultan Qaboos University. It is located at Ministry of Fisheries, Near Marina Bandar Al Rowda, Sidab. The timings are Saturday - Wednesday from 8am -2.30pm, Thursday 8am – 1pm & Friday 3 - 7pm, there is no entrance fee. The Ministry of Heritage and Culture plans to upgrade main museum in Salalah city as well as renovate old traditional houses and mosques in Salalah, Mirbat and Taqah. The initiative is part of an ongoing drive to preserve the rich architectural heritage of the Dhofar. The museum has a wide collection of exhibits showcasing the architectural, archaeological, geological, historical and cultural heritage of the Dhofar region. An adjoining theatre to Salalah museum will also be refurbished with new seating galleries, state-of-the-art light and acoustics systems and a VIP box. Dhofari traditional houses were typically built with stones, mud, wood and limestone. The wood either came from trees high up in Dhofar’s mountains or from coconut palms. Ornamented and carved doors and windows adorn many of these traditional homes.

The government has formulated a master plan for sustainable development for the turtle reserve area in eastern Sharqiyah region at Ras al Jinz and Masirah Island. The plan will be implemented in different phases by the Ministry of Regional Municipalities, Environment and Water Resources, the Ministry of Tourism and the Ministry of Heritage and Culture. The first phase includes the establishment of a modern visiting centre for the scientific community specialising in turtle conservation and a 4-star hotel to cater to the increasing number of visitors arriving to watch nesting green turtles Ras al Hadd and Ras al Jinz areas. The 65-km tarmac road from Sur to Ras al Jinz has been recently completed. Another road linking Ras al Hadd with Sur is also progressing to be ready next year. The construction of the visiting centre will begin this year. The visiting centre will have an exhibition hall displaying the diversity of the area and the life cycle of turtles, another hall will display the archaeological discoveries dating back to 4,000 BC, made in the area, a library accessible to professionals engaged in turtle research, besides a laboratory to facilitate turtle research. Small pools for hatchlings and adult turtles will also be built as part of the centre facilities. Accommodation facilities will also be available for scientists doing research activities at the centre, besides an administrative office building. The new centre will be ready in 2005. The new 4-star hotel will come up close to Ras al Jinz turtle conservation area. a special package for watching nesting turtles will also be offered to tourist after the completion of a hotel project in Masirah Island next year. Masirah Island turtle reserve area hosts four species of turtles which nest in different seasons and is the only place in Oman where Olive Ridleys nest. The world's largest population of loggerhead turtles is also seen here, besides nearly 1,000 green turtles nest every year.

Non-Muslims permitted to visit the Sultan Qaboos Grand Mosque on specified hours and proper dress code that preserves the sanctity of the mosque. Visiting hours are from 8am - 11am from Saturday through Wednesday. No visitors will be allowed on Thursday and Friday. Men should wear suitable clothes that are not short while women should wear clothes that cover their bodies from head to toe. Children under 10 not allowed to the prayer halls. GSMs should be switched off before entering the prayer halls.
The Grand Mosque was inaugurated this year is the largest mosque in Oman. The mosque has an affiliate Quranic School, an institute for Islamic science and a library with 20,000 reference volumes covering a range of Islamic and human sciences and culture and rare manuscripts. The Mosque covers an area of 416,000 square metres and the complex is built over an area of around 40,000 square metres. The three entrances consist of three pedestrian passageways leading into the grounds of the complex, each ending in its own separate open area. Architectural interior combines various features of traditional Islamic arts and crafts. All the decorative architecture used in the designs of the walls, ceiling and screens are based on Omani styles.
